What problem does it solve?

Configuring Baidu ERNIE-Image in ComfyUI requires knowing the exact model files, node types, sampler settings, and wiring conventions, and the shipped pack graphs are large, group-toggled, and confusing to read. This Skill provides verified model lists, node dependencies, sampler settings, and ready-to-use API-format workflows so you can generate images with ERNIE-Image without reverse-engineering the source graphs.

Core Features & Use Cases

  • Text-to-Image Workflows: Complete API-format ComfyUI graphs for ERNIE-Image-Turbo with correct GGUF loaders, Ministral-3-3B text encoder, Flux 2 VAE, and AuraFlow shift settings.
  • Image Refinement Pipelines: Denoise-based image-to-image refine and ERNIE × Z-Image Turbo two-pass combo pipelines with post-processing (film grain, sharpening, upscale).
  • Model & Node Installation Guidance: Exact download URLs, quant selection by VRAM, and the custom node packs required (ComfyUI-GGUF, rgthree-comfy, KJNodes, and others).

How do I build an ERNIE-Image text-to-image workflow in ComfyUI?

Load the ERNIE-Image-Turbo GGUF with UnetLoaderGGUF, the ministral-3-3b encoder with CLIPLoader set to type flux2, and the flux2-vae with VAELoader. Apply ModelSamplingAuraFlow with shift 3.1, then run KSampler at 8-9 steps, cfg 1, euler sampler, simple scheduler.

What is ERNIE-Image good for compared to Qwen-Image-Edit or Flux Kontext?

ERNIE-Image excels at text-to-image with precise multilingual text rendering, posters, signage, and manga multi-panel layouts. It does not perform instruction-grounded editing; use Qwen-Image-Edit or Flux Kontext for tasks like changing objects in an existing photo.

Which GGUF quant should I download for my GPU VRAM?

The installer guidance recommends Q5_K_S for GPUs under 8 GB, Q6_K for 8 to 12 GB, and Q8_0 for 12 to 16 GB or more. The Ministral-3-3B encoder and Flux 2 VAE add a few extra GB on top of the UNet.

Can ERNIE-Image edit an existing photo based on instructions?

No. ERNIE's image-to-image mode is plain denoise-based refinement at low denoise values around 0.35 to 0.4, which restyles or refines a single source image. It does not follow edit instructions like changing or removing objects.

Why does CLIPLoader fail when loading the ministral text encoder?

The CLIPLoader type must be set to flux2 for ministral-3-3b, not qwen_image or lumina2. The lumina2 type belongs to the Z-Image Qwen3 encoder bundled in the combo pack, not to ERNIE.

What custom nodes are required for ERNIE-Image workflows in ComfyUI?

Required packs include ComfyUI-GGUF for GGUF loaders, rgthree-comfy for Power Lora Loader and group bypassers, ComfyUI_essentials for ImageResize+, plus ComfyUI-Easy-Use, KJNodes, wlsh_nodes, and comfyui-vrgamedevgirl for post-processing nodes.
